Music Equalizer ?
Im using my ps3 as a media center since I got it jailbroken, but it sounds soooo poor compared to my Highend soundcards I used to have, and even compared to my laptops usb card asus xonar...
Anyway I can improve its sound capabilities ?

If your soundcard has optical inputs, run the optical output from the ps3 to it.
That way you'll be using your soundcard's DAC instead of the PS3's. |

Then you're stuck with the PS3 DAC unless you get an external soundcard, or a high end audio receiver that has an optical input.
Hell, TV's nowadays probably have optical inputs for audio, see if your TV has one, the DAC might be better than the PS3s. But basically, you need a quality DAC, quality speakers, and a quality source to get a great audio experience. Your audio signal is only as good as the weakest link in it's chain. |

Often times the source material is the cause of bad audio, make sure you get the highest quality media. Another possibility is to increase the sample rate, typically it will be running at 44.1 khz, your soundcard can probably go higher than that and I know the ps3 can for sure. You can set the sample rate in the PS3 audio settings, sound card will be in your sound card control panel.
